Changes to LEAP eligibility requirement

The Patent Trial and Appeal Board (PTAB) has simplified the eligibility requirements for participating in the Legal Experience and Advancement Program (LEAP). As of November 18, 2021, a licensed attorney or registered agent is no longer required to attest to a particular number of years of experience. To qualify for LEAP going forward, a practitioner only needs to certify that he or she has presented three or fewer substantive oral arguments in any tribunal, including the PTAB.

We have adjusted LEAP qualifications to allow additional attorneys and agents to qualify for LEAP participation and training programs as well as to account for public feedback.
